    Default New rear leaf packs

    I was wondering if anybody has installed the Deaver Spring leaf pack? An article about the new Ford Raptor stated that after replacing the OEM pack with the Deaver pack, the ride was much improved and it greatly reduced / eliminated axle wrap and hop. I was wondering if it would have the same effect on the Tundra.

    Default Re: New rear leaf packs

    I have a set of spring under axle Deaver springs they have made for the Tundra and offroad or on road they work great but your load carrying ability will be reduced due to the lack of an overload spring.
